Natural Ayurveda Tips to Stay Fit and Healthy

Ayurveda is one of the most popular health treatment method and is being used by a large number of people.  Unlike other treatments, Ayurveda takes its own time to cure a person, but it cures a person by removing the diseases from the root level. That is why even though it is time consuming, more and more people are turning towards Ayurvedic treatment methodologies.

There are different types of Ayurvedic treatments for different diseases and health issues. Most of us turn towards Ayurveda treatment to improve our health and stay fit. Here are some of the most easiest natural Ayurvedic methods which helps you to stay fit and healthy.

1) Drink Enough Water
 Drinking enough water through out the day is one of the most recommended ayruveda tips for all those who like to stay healthy.  Rather than the quality of the water consumed, it is the frequency of the water intake that matters the most. As per ayurveda norms, it is better to have small amount of water after every half an hour or so.
 
 2)Regular Exercise
 Regular exercise is another major important recommendation by Ayurveda treatment, which helps you to stay fit and healthy. You can do any type of exercise regularly to make you keep fit and healthy. Make sure that you don't carry out too much difficult and stressful exercise sessions. Also make sure that after each exercise you relax yourself as per the ayurvedic norms.

3) Ayurvedic Oil Massage
 An Ayurvedic oil Massage is one of the major thing that helps to rejuvenate your mind and body. It is recommended to take an ayurvedic oil message on a daily basis and if it is not possible then better try to do it whenever you get time. Ayurvedic oil massage is very much important for your skin, body and mind, as  many harmful chemicals are released as a result of an ayurvedic massage.

4) A Relaxed Meal
 As per Ayurveda, for having better health and remaining fit it is good to have a simple and relaxed meal. Also make sure that you have your meal when you are hungry enough and on a fixed regular time period. Do not indulge in other activities such as watching TV or reading newspapers while having your meal. Try to concentrate on your meal and enjoy it to the fullest.

5) A Mandatory Breakfast
 In the busy world, it is a common sight that most of us skip our breakfast due to lack of time or other reasons. Remember that a good breakfast would act as the charging force for all your activities on a particular day. Skipping breakfast on a long term basis would also lead to other health issue. As per ayurveda it is better to have a sound breakfast on a regular basis, in order to stay health and fit.

6) Avoiding Heavy Diet at Night
Most of us end up with the biggest mistake of having a heavy dinner and going to bed soon after that. Having a heavy dinner would always increase the chances of obesity and other serious health issues. As per Ayurveda it is always better to have a light dinner and that too atleast one hour before going to bed.

7) Avoiding Unhealthy Food
While taking food make sure that the food do not cause any health issues to your health. Ayurveda recommends avoiding junk foods, and go with fresh foods as possible.

8) Occasional Fasting
It is always to fast once in a week for purifying your mind and soul. This does not mean to avoid food completely, but by taking light food sessions along with hot water, which would help in increasing the digestive power of your body.

9) Quitting Bad Habits
There are many bad habits that one may come through during his lifetime and some of the major bad habits include smoking, drinking, drugging etc. As per Ayurveda, if you are serious about having a good health then you need to quit all your bad habits.

10) A sound and consistent sleep
Sleep is one of the most essential factor which determines ones health condition. If you are not getting enough sleep for a continuous period, then you would be facing serious health problems in the near future. Ayurveda emphasis more on having a sound sleep and that too on a fixed regular time period. If you are having any difficulty in having sound sleep, then you can try any of the methods such as taking a warm water bath,  body massaging with Ayurvedic oil, light evening food, listening to light music etc.

Stop Hair Loss with Ayurveda

Those who are facing the problem of hair loss generally seek solutions from Western medicine or turn to other remedies derived from local traditions. Some experts however argue that the ayurvedic system of medicine and treatment has much to offer in dealing with the condition of hair loss.

Ayurveda is one of  the traditional and ancient system of medicine practiced in India and Sri Lanka. It is one of the most complete approach to health care designed to promote a way of life rather than an general occasional treatment. Ayurveda  generally focuses on our uniqueness and takes into account our mental attitude, lifestyle, spirit and other aspects which are necessary for our better health.

According to ayurveda treatment, the following principles are beneficial in having a healthy and plentiful hair:
1)  The scalp must always  be kept cool, so protection from sun and washing in cold or lukewarm water are recommended.

2)  Sound nutrition is the key for a healthy hair and hence  a hair-friendly diet should contain proteins, iron, zinc, Vitamin C,  sulfur, Vitamin B-Complex and other essential fatty acids.

3)  Always maintain a complete hair analysis to ascertain toxicity levels and nutritional deficiencies.

4) Oils such as sesame and coconut, should be applied regularly to the scalp to nourish, lubricate and strengthen the roots of the hair. This will also improve blood circulation to the head.

5) Avoid using other hair creams and other chemical stuffs which are considered harmful to the hair.
6) Drink plenty of water as water is one of the best medicine for overall body functioning and also keeps an healthy blood circulation.

There are just some Ayruveda remedies for hair loss, and there are many other ways through which you can prevent hair loss. But always try to go with one or two methods rather than trying all the available ayurvedic methods.

Ayurveda Treatment for Arthritis

As per Ayurveda the pain is caused by Vata, one among the three somatic humors. The function of vata is mobility, circulation, respiration etc and vata this is vitiated, it will damage our locomotion. Arthritis is another major disease causing problem, which is caused due to the aggravation of Vata.Ama - a toxic by-product of improper digestion, also play a co actor for arthritis. This ama circulates in the whole body and deposits or gets collected at the sites which are weaker. When it deposits in the joints and at the same time there is aggravation of vata, it results in arthritis. So the treatment of the arthritis should be aimed in pacifying vata and removing ama.

As described above ama and vata are the main causes, and hence efforts should be made to digest ama and to reduce the vata. This can be achieved by controlled diet, exercises and medicine. The digestion should be improved so that no further ama is produced and to do this utmost care should be given to light the fire inside the body. Efforts should be made to relieve the pain and inflammation. This is the line of treatment according to Ayurveda. Fasting is very beneficial for digesting the ama. The fasting should be complete or partial depending on the strength of the person, season and place. After the fasting, the person should return to his normal diet slowly through different steps. First he has to use full liquid foods to semi solid to solid food. Two tea spoons of lemon juice mixed in 250 ml. of warm water and a tea spoon of honey is good to take twice a day -morning and evening.

Body massage with sesame,  mustard oil or any Ayurveda herbal oils helps to reduce the vata and thus reduce the pain. Other useful oils are Myaxyl, Rymanyl, Rhue and Arthrum.The joints affected by pain can be massaged for longer time till the pain reduces.

Light exercise is useful in controlling arthritis and exercises such as bending the knees in lying position or at a height is good for Osteo Arthritis of Knee. As a general rule if any exercise, including walking, causes pain after one hour, you have crossed your limit.

Intake of orange juice, sweet lime juice or gooseberry enhances the efficacy of any anti rheumatic drug, since Vitamin C can reduce skeletal pain. Guggul is a very helpful herb for curing arthritis. It can be taken in one to 3 gm dose twice a day after meals with warm water. The capsule form of Guggul is now available in our store. Rumalaya Forte tablet, Cervilon, Osteolief and Arjith forte capsules contain Guggul.

Ayurveda panchkarma therapies are also found to be very good for managing chronic and acute arthritis. Vasti, Kizhi, Dhara etc are very good for different types of arthritis. The physician will select the choice after a thorough consultation. Kerala in India is the best place for this treatment.

Foods which are easily digestible and that do not make gas are recommended. Most of the non vegetarian meat stuffs are not good and  Mutton is prescribed in exceptional conditions. Vegetable juices and soups are good. Juices of carrot, beat root and cucumber mixed together are also beneficial. Green salad with a dressing of lemon juice and a little salt is also good. Fruits like apples, oranges, grapes and papaya can be taken. Cooked vegetables like squash, zucchini and pumpkin are good.

Cooking food with spices like cumin, coriander, ginger, asafetida, garlic, and turmeric is also helps a lot. Avoid eating hot, spicy and fried foods, sweets, gas forming foods like cabbage, cauliflower, spinach, broccoli, okra and potatoes.

Avoid taking too much tea, coffee, cocoa, white sugar, alcohol,  yogurt, chocolate and excessive smoking.  Sleeping during day time, staying up late in the night and mental tensions like worry, anxiety, fear, stress and grief etc., should also be given up.
